Responsibilities

  • Oversee all kitchen operations, including food preparation, quality control, and recipe adherence

  • Train, coach, and develop kitchen team members to maintain high performance and consistency

  • Ensure proper food safety, sanitation standards, and compliance with health regulations

  • Manage inventory, ordering, and waste to control food costs

  • Maintain BOH equipment, organization, and cleanliness

  • Lead by example with strong communication, professionalism, and teamwork

  • Collaborate with the management team to ensure smooth restaurant-wide operations

  • Support a positive, productive work environment while upholding Jinya’s brand standards

  • Troubleshoot operational challenges and remain calm under pressure

Qualifications

  • Previous experience as a Kitchen Manager, BOH Supervisor, or equivalent leadership role

  • Strong understanding of food safety, kitchen operations, and inventory management

  • Proven ability to train, motivate, and lead a diverse team

  • Excellent problem-solving and organizational skills

  •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, high-volume environment

  • Consistent, reliable, and committed to delivering exceptional quality
